( 1 ) THIS appeal arises out of the judgment of the Additional District Judge where the suit for recovery of possession of the ground floor of 8, Ishwar Nagar East, Mathura Road, new Delhi along with damages for use and occupation was dismissed. In the plaint the case set out by the appellant/plaintiff was that they were the owners and landlords of the premises. Entire ground floor with garage on a monthly rent of Rs. 4000/- was leased by lease deed dated 3rd May, 1984 for a period of three years to the respondent. The lease was to expire on 2nd May, 1987. The respondent did not vacate the premises after 2nd May, 1987, lease having been expired after efflux of time. The appellant by way of abundant precaution served upon the respondent registered notices dated 13. 9. 1989 and 3. 10. 1989, the appellant also claimed compensation/mesne profit from 3rd november, 1989 to 18th November, 1989 at the rate of Rs. 2,000/- and from the date of institution of the suit till the date of recovery of possession at the rate of Rs. 4,000/- per month.
